Police in Mile 7 near Achimota in Accra have arrested a couple for allegedly beating their 8-year-old son to death.
The boy was suspected of an attempt to have sex with his mother.
According to the police, Comfort Abunbero, 26, together with the husband, buried the child near their house at Dome, a suburb of Accra.
The Mile 7 District Police Crime Officer, DSP Henry Agbeve would not give details but said the couple was arrested yesterday and had been provisionally charged with murder.
He told Joy News they were yet to fix a date to exhume the body of the 8-year- old for autopsy. He was buried “under the cover of darkness”.
The deceased’s grandmother told the police she was living with the boy in Northern Ghana until recently when his (boy) mother requested that she allowed the him to come and live with her in Accra.
According to the grandmother, she later heard the boy was dead and had been buried by the parent so she came to Accra to verify the report, and subsequently reported the case to the police.
The couple has since been giving “contradictory information” to the police, DSP Henry Agbeve said.
